Mark Clark of the 1997 Chicago Cubs had the lowest earned run average (2.86) of the 17 pitchers who attended MacMurray College.

beat Bill Sampen of the 1990 Montreal Expos (2.99), Bill Sampen of the 1992 Montreal Expos (3.13), himself of the 1996 New York Mets (3.43), and himself of the 1994 Cleveland Indians (3.82), and others, ending with himself of the 1999 Texas Rangers (8.6).

Mark Clark of the 1997 Chicago Cubs threw right-handed, played on a losing team, attended MacMurray College, played in Wrigley Field, and was born in Illinois.
